Output 690e44e8b5525244190d05c92aed5e93665f41d0a48049663f5322b297506af2:9

value
29170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e69b79503fc2d9a0ad76721974dd366a12d161 OP_EQUAL
address
3MHJnUPFBwcgAtkedNxdrWRiJBKN9qDCbY
transaction
690e44e8b5525244190d05c92aed5e93665f41d0a48049663f5322b297506af2
spent
true